R-78-12 WHEREAS, LILLIAN ANGLESE has served for 32 years on the McHenry Public Library Board, and WHEREAS, LILLIAN ANGLESE has served with dedication and devotion on that Board, and WHEREAS, LILLIAN ANGLESE has given much time, energy, and expertise to the office of secretary while a member of the Library Board, and WHEREAS, LILLIAN ANGLESE, with gentle persuasion, gracious guidance and clear direction has set a standard to be emulated by future board members, and WHEREAS, LILLIAN ANGLESE will leave an indelible imprint on the hearts of those she touched.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LOVED that the City of McHenry go on record recognizing the many contributions to Lillian Anglese and express its unending gratitude with these simple words, Thank You! I move the adoption of the above resolution, that it be incorporated in the minutes of this meeting and a copy be presented to Lillian Anglese.
